Default Windshield cracking from inside out

I noticed a small crack in my windshield the other day. I couldn ot feel anything from the outside or the inside so I was sure it was crackin inside the windshield. I took it to dealership and they had to have a manager look at to see if they would replace it under warranty or not. They looked at it pretty hard with a magnifying glass but in the end they are going to cover it under warranty. After they said said yes my service rep said that they have seen alot of this on the driver and passenger upper corners. He couldnt devulge that info until they would cover it. They thinkit is because of a weld tap inthose areas that is hitting the glass when going over bumps.

just wondering if others have seen this and to let others know it is a problem and they should cover it. My car has 26K and they still covered it.
